Motorcycle collides with vehicle near 93rd st and state avenue, Marysville WA
Heads up: This post was detected from real-time dispatch audio. Information may be incomplete, and the situation may evolve. Always verify using official agency releases.
Emergency units responded to a motor vehicle collision near 93rd Street and State Avenue involving a motorcycle and a vehicle. The motorcycle rider was injured but able to walk. The accident is blocking turn lanes on State Avenue.
